There are three main kinds of medical facility beds: handbook, semi-electric, and fully-electric. These beds utilize hand cranks to adjust the bed's elevation and increase and lower the head and the foot.
Semi-electric beds have an electrical motor to raise and decrease the head and foot portions of the bed. People and caretakers adjust the positioning by pushing switches making use of a hand necklace. The height of the bed is adjusted manually with a hand crank. Full-electric beds have an electric motor that can raise the head and foot sections of the bed as well as the entire elevation and positioning of the bed.

While even more inexpensive than electric designs, these beds need physical initiative for modifications. The primary advantages of manual beds are their price and dependability, as they do not rely upon electrical power. Nevertheless, the demand for hand-operated effort can be a limitation in situations where quick modifications are essential or where caregivers face physical challenges.

They are fit for patients that require very little rearranging for convenience or medical demands. Semi-electric medical facility beds provide a balance of manual and electric controls. The head and foot areas are typically readjusted with electrical controls, while the height is adjusted manually. These beds provide an optimal happy medium in between guidebook and completely electrical options, using ease of usage without the full price of electric designs.
Semi-electric beds are fit for clients that require modest modifications to the head and foot areas yet can manage without constant height changes. This makes them a cost-effective solution for those looking for convenience and comfort without the requirement for constant repositioning. Completely electric health center beds feature electrical controls for smooth changes to the elevation, head, and foot areas.

A hospital bed is a bed made specifically for medical functions. It is not just a place for clients to relax, but likewise a platform for clinical procedures. Unlike common home beds, medical facility beds normally have flexible attributes, which can facilitate medical personnel to make different changes according to the demands of patients, such as changing the height, inclination, and support angle of the back and legs of the bed.
